How Oil Lines Form on Bowling Balls
Oil lines develop as your ball rolls down the lane and interacts with the lane conditioner, commonly referred to as oil. Modern bowling lanes are coated with a thin layer of oil to protect the wood or synthetic surface and create predictable ball motion. This oil pattern varies in thickness and distribution, typically heavier in the middle and drier toward the edges. As your ball travels, its porous coverstock—especially on reactive resin or urethane balls—absorbs some of this oil. The absorption isn't uniform; it occurs more in areas that make direct contact with the lane, leading to visible lines or streaks where oil has been picked up. These lines often appear darker or shinier than the rest of the ball's surface because the oil changes how light reflects off the material. Over time, without proper maintenance, oil can build up in these lines, affecting the ball's texture and performance. It's a natural process that happens to all bowling balls used in typical lane conditions, but it's more pronounced on reactive balls due to their higher absorption rates.
The Impact of Oil Lines on Ball Performance
Oil lines aren't just a visual issue—they can significantly alter how your ball reacts on the lane. When oil accumulates in the coverstock, it changes the ball's surface friction. A ball with heavy oil absorption may skid longer before hooking, reducing its overall hook potential and making it harder to control. This is because the oil acts as a lubricant, decreasing the grip between the ball and the lane surface. For bowlers who rely on a specific ball reaction for strikes, inconsistent oil lines can lead to unpredictable shots, such as over-hooking or under-hooking. Additionally, oil buildup can affect the ball's weight block dynamics subtly, though this is less common. In competitive bowling, where precision is key, managing oil lines helps ensure your ball performs the same way game after game. It's especially important for reactive balls, which are designed to hook aggressively; if they're saturated with oil, they might not live up to their potential. Recognizing when oil lines are affecting your game—like noticing reduced hook or changes in ball motion—is the first step toward addressing the issue.
Managing and Removing Oil Lines Effectively
To keep your bowling ball performing at its best, regular maintenance to address oil lines is essential. Start by wiping down your ball with a microfiber towel after each shot during play; this removes surface oil and can prevent deep absorption. For more thorough cleaning, use a bowling ball cleaner designed to break down and extract oil from the coverstock. These cleaners often come in sprays or wipes and are applied post-game to dissolve oil residues. For deeper oil extraction, especially on reactive balls, some bowlers opt for specialized equipment. For example, products like bowling ball cleaners with oil extraction features can help restore performance by removing embedded oil. It's important to follow manufacturer guidelines for any cleaning product to avoid damaging the ball's surface. Beyond cleaning, consider having your ball professionally detoxed or resurfaced periodically if you bowl frequently, as this can remove oil that home cleaning might miss. Also, store your ball in a cool, dry place away from direct sunlight, as heat can cause oil to migrate and worsen lines. By incorporating these practices into your routine, you can extend your ball's lifespan and maintain consistent reaction on the lanes.

Common Mistakes
- Ignoring oil lines until performance drops significantly, which can lead to harder-to-remove buildup.
- Using harsh household cleaners that may damage the ball's coverstock instead of approved bowling products.
- Storing the ball in hot or humid conditions, accelerating oil migration and worsening lines.
